When you get a chance, try this chili recipe out:
1 lbs ground beef
4 cups beef broth
2 large onions, chopped
2 gloves garlic, chopped
1 30 oz can kidney beans
1 30 oz can white beans
2 30 oz cans diced tomoatoes (try using 1 can of Rotel’s for flavor)
1 30 oz cans tomato sauce
1/2 teaspoon cumin
4 teaspoons chili powder
1 teaspoon salt
Sauté meat with chopped onions and garlic (drain)
Add tomatoes, broth, and seasoning (to taste)
Simmer at low heat for one hour
Add beans and simmer for 1/2 hour
